<blockquote data-quote="Glocktogo" data-source="post: 1782705" data-attributes="member: 1132"><p>My idea of the usefulness of the AFG is opposite of the company's intentions. I find they're only useful on 7" carbine rails, particularly on SBR's. It will give you a couple of crucial extra inches for extension of the support hand, to better drive the gun. On a 20", I don't think they're useful at all. I'd recommend getting a Magpul RVG instead, and cutting it down into an abbreviated hand stop.</p></blockquote><p></p>
